Vai al contenuto

Killrob

Moderatori
  • Numero contenuti

    14.127
  • Iscritto

  • Ultima visita

  • Giorni Vinti

    429

Tutti i contenuti di Killrob

  1. io toglierei l'irrobustmento interfaccia e porterei la densità dell'interfaccia al 15%
  2. nel gcode che hai postato, aprilo e cerca M104, che è il comando che imposta la temperatura, e capirai da solo perché non ti ha funzionato. Il changeAtZ ha sempre avuto un bug che non so se è stato mai corretto, in MM non funziona, fa il cambio con i giusti comandi solo se lo usi in layer
  3. questa discussione la chiudo, ne hai aperte due con lo stesso argomento, continua sull'altra
  4. il firmware di default non imposta nessuna percentuale sulla ventola materiale. controlla piuttosto lo slicer, lo start gcode in particolar modo
  5. si, e quella macro sta in printer.cfg
  6. controlla che i cavi siano tutti collegati bene, dopo un trasloco può succedere che si scolleghino quel tanto che basta fer farli sembrare connessi ma non funzionare affatto, altrimenti nel trasloco il monitor ha preso un colpo
  7. Si effettivamente ho già fatto in quel modo solo che la mia condizione è la seguente: [gcode_macro HANDLE_TIMEOUT] #description: Called on idle timeout gcode: {% if printer['print_stats'].state != "paused" %} TURN_OFF_HEATERS M84 {% endif %} in pratica gli dico solo che se la condizione della stampante è diversa da "paused", che è lo stato che assume quando va in fine filamento o filamento non estruso, allora può spegnere tutto.
  8. oltretutto è un controsenso perché quando va in idle ti resetta tutto, e non puoi neanche riprendere la stampa, anche se riscaldi di nuovo piatto ed hotend, perché ti chiede di fare l'home degli assi prima... Quindi ripeto.... che senso ha avere il sensore di fine filamento, che il mio poi viene usato come sensore di problemi di estrusione, se poi Klipper ti resetta tutta la stampante e devi ricominciare da capo? In ogni caso ho portato la questione all'attenzione della gente di Klipper postando sul loro forum, vedremo che ne esce fuori.
  9. con Marlin quando andava in pausa per fine filamento, piatto e hotend restavano accesi anche tutta la notte se capitava di lanciare le stampa prima di andare a letto, mi è successo parecchie volte. Con Klipper invece si spegne tutto ed il pezzo mi si stacca dal piatto e mi tocca ricominciare da capo. Secondo me c'è qualcosa di errato, ma ancora non so cosa
  10. e lo posso capire se tu imposti le temperature per far partire una stampa ma fai passare troppo tempo e allora si spegne tutto... ma a stampa in corso? che senso ha?
  11. non te lo do per certo perché sto studiando anche io ancora, ma credo che la differenza sta nel fatto che con Marlin il firmware risiede nella scheda di controllo mentre con Klipper il firmware risiede sul Raspi o sul BTTPi quindi M500, che salva la configurazione nel firmware che risiede sulla scheda di controllo, non sarebbe riconosciuto, infatti se provi a digitare "M500" nel terminale risponde con comando sconosciuto, SAVE_CONFIG invece modifica il printerg.cfg con le impostazioni appena trovate. Il firmware che hai caricato sulla scheda con klipper riconosce e interpreta veramente pochissimi comandi, ed M500 per esempio non è fra quelli, credo che tutti i comandi "G" siano riconosciuti ma non i comandi "M"
  12. è normale che dopo tot tempo Klipper spenga i riscaldatori se la stampante è ferma? mi spiego, il mio sensore di fine filamento non è uno switch, è un sensore a scorrimento, quello della BTT per intendersi e quindi mi segnala se il filamento non avanza, ieri mi è successo che, devo ancora capire perché, durante una stampa la stampante si è fermata per fine filamento rilevato. Io non me ne sono accorto subito anzi, però quando me ne sono accorto la stampante era fredda, sia il piatto che l'hotend e quindo ho dovuto ricominciare la stampa da capo. questa è la macro per il fine filamento [gcode_macro M600] gcode: M117 Rilevato fine filamento {% set client = printer['gcode_macro _CLIENT_VARIABLE'] | default({}) %} {% set X = client.custom_park_x | default(0.0) %} {% set Y = client.custom_park_y | default(0.0) %} {% set Z = client.custom_park_dz | default(0.0) %} SAVE_GCODE_STATE NAME=M600_state PAUSE G91 G1 E-.8 F2700 G1 Z{Z} G90 G1 X{X} Y{Y} F3000 RESTORE_GCODE_STATE NAME=M600_state e questa è la parte che la richiama che sta nel printer.cfg [filament_motion_sensor filament_sensor] detection_length: 7.0 extruder: extruder switch_pin:PC15 runout_gcode: M600 sbaglio qualcosa?
  13. Killrob

    Presentazione

    non credo che troverai tanti ragazzini qui dentro 😉
  14. sinceramente non capisco cosa intendi per trasparente, non è che lo stai disegnando in modalità lamiera? se metti qui qualche screenshot forse riesco a capire meglio quello che fai
  15. no niente dazi o dogane
  16. altrimenti metti la spunta a "enable g-code before" e ci metti i comandi che ti ha dato @eaman
  17. anche io quando ho fatto il pid con klipper avevo quelle variazioni che dici tu.
  18. Killrob

    Ender 3 - vibrazioni

    Amazon o aliexpress, amazon se hai fretta https://www.amazon.it/AJOYIB-Termistore-stampante-temperatura-Confezione/dp/B0BP268DK4/ref=sr_1_1_sspa?__mk_it_IT=ÅMÅŽÕÑ&crid=2EB11SORPS5RX&keywords=termistore%2Bender%2B3&qid=1703092198&sprefix=termistore%2Bender%2B3%2Caps%2C126&sr=8-1-spons&sp_csd=d2lkZ2V0TmFtZT1zcF9hdGY&th=1
  19. non ho una delta e non ti posso dare consigli in merito, attendiamo qualcuno che ne sappia 😉
  20. Killrob

    Ender 3 - vibrazioni

    su aliexpress cerca le ventole di gdstime https://it.aliexpress.com/item/32727867521.html?spm=a2g0o.productlist.main.1.7ca899uv99uvKw&algo_pvid=5238d12d-71d6-4f2b-819a-93021b45e7e8&algo_exp_id=5238d12d-71d6-4f2b-819a-93021b45e7e8-0&pdp_npi=4%40dis!EUR!13.37!7.22!!!14.26!!%4021038dfc17030082495384950e81b7!12000030676496385!sea!IT!933038164!&curPageLogUid=1UYUITILyX8p queste per capirci e hai 2 scelte, o la 24V ball bearing da 5500RPM o la stessa ma da 7500RPM
  21. di nulla, siamo qui apposta per voi 😉
  22. Se fosse un problema meccanico te lo darebbe anche con altre stampe ed alla stessa altezza, visto che te lo fa solo con questa particolare stampa, potrei dire che l'stl è difettoso, potresti provare a stamparlo cambiandogli orientamento sul piatto di 90° per vedere se il difetto te lo fa ancora nella stessa posizione ed altezza, se te lo fa allora l'stl è difettoso e potresti contattare il creatore e dirgli qual'è il tuo problema e vedere se ti da una mano.
  23. niente di più vero, sono solo contatti elettrici, e quella schedina è sostanzialmente un "passacarte". con un multimetro e seguendo le piste puoi anche verificarne la continuità
  24. Alla domanda 1 Colleghi la stampante al PC con il cavo USB e, da programma, fai la connessione e i comandi li dai da pannello premendo invio Domanda 2 Se non riesci a scaricare pronterface puoi provare ad usare repetier host che dovrebbe funzionare lo stesso
  25. devi seguire questi passi, dopo aver collegato la stampante al PC ed usare repetier host: Istruzioni Offset di Z: 1. fare Home alla stampante 2. M851 Z0 - Reset Offset di Z 3. M500 - Salva in eeprom 4. M501 - Attiva l'impostazione appena salvata 5. M503 - Visualizza i parametri attivi 6. G28 Z - fare Home all'asse Z 7. G1 F60 Z0 - Muovere il nozzle allo 0 reale 8. M211 S0 - Disabilita gli endstops 9. Muovere il nozzle verso il piatto molto lentamente (con pronterface) fino a quando il foglio di carta o meglio lo spessimetro "gratta" 10. Segnare l'altezza di Z scritta sul pannello LCD della stampante 11. M851 Z X.XX (X.XX Il valore di Z segnato precedentemente) 12. M211 S1 - Abilitare gli Endstops 13. M500 - Salva in eeprom 14. M501 - Attiva l'impostazione appena salvata 15. M503 - Visualizza i parametri attivi
×
×
  • Crea Nuovo...